The 'compressed (zip) folder is invalid or corrupted' error occurs when users attempt to open a downloaded zip file in Windows, resulting in an error message. This issue affects multiple users across different operating systems and browsers, making it frustrating for those who need to access the contents of the zip file.
This problem can be attributed to various factors, including issues with the download process, corrupted files on the server, or problems with the zip file itself. In this guide, we will explore possible causes, provide solutions, and offer tips to ensure zip files open without errors in the future.
💡 Why You Are Getting This Error
- The primary cause of this error is likely related to issues with the download process, specifically how the zip file is compressed or encoded. The use of different compression algorithms or encoding schemes can lead to compatibility problems when downloading and opening zip files. Additionally, problems with the server's Apache HTTP server configuration or Drupal's public download method may also contribute to this issue.
- An alternative cause could be issues with the zip file itself, such as corrupted or damaged data during creation or transmission. This might be due to using an outdated compression tool like IZArc, which can sometimes produce invalid zip files.
✅ Best Solutions to Fix It
Optimizing Zip File Compression and Encoding
- Step 1: Use a modern and widely-supported compression algorithm, such as LZMA or DEFLATE, when creating zip files. This will help ensure compatibility with different operating systems and browsers.
- Step 2: Verify that the Apache HTTP server is configured correctly to serve zip files using the public download method. Ensure that the correct MIME type (application/zip) is set for zip files and that the server is not caching or compressing the file in an incompatible way.
- Step 3: Consider using a third-party tool, such as WinZip or 7-Zip, to create and verify the integrity of your zip files before uploading them to the server. This will help ensure that the zip file is correctly compressed and encoded.
Verifying Zip File Integrity
- Step 1: Use a tool like IZArc or WinZip to verify the integrity of your zip files before uploading them to the server. This will help detect any corruption or damage during creation or transmission.
- Step 2: Test the zip file on different operating systems and browsers, including Windows XP, Windows 7, Firefox 14, and IE8, to identify compatibility issues.
